CVE-2026-20316 reveals critical weakness in Cisco FMC, allowing attackers to leverage static credentials to access sensitive data remotely.
Cisco's recent disclosure of CVE-2026-20316 paints a grim picture for users of its Secure Firewall Management Center (FMC) Software. This zero-day vulnerability allows unauthenticated remote attackers to access the management interface using static low-privilege credentials, significantly increasing the risk of unauthorized data exposure. The fundamental issue lies in how these credentials can be leveraged when the FMC management interface is incorrectly exposed to the public internet. Given that many organizations still operate with open management ports, this vulnerability becomes a prime attack vector for adversaries, emphasizing the critical need for a strict security posture concerning public-facing services.

Given that CVE-2026-20316 remains a live threat, proactive mitigation strategies must be immediately implemented. Cisco has released hotfixes tailored to various versions of the FMC Software. However, beyond patching, organizations must scrutinize their configurations to prevent exposure of management interfaces to the public internet. This scrutiny should include implementing strict access controls, utilizing VPN tunnels, and applying firewall rules that constrain access strictly to authorized personnel. Doing so dramatically reduces the risk of an external actor leveraging this vulnerability for unauthorized access. Any remediation plan should also incorporate routine audits of existing configurations and credential management practices to avert future occurrences.
